For more than 40 years, Médecins du Monde, a campaigning medical organisation committed to international solidarity, has been caring for the most vulnerable populations at home and abroad. It has continued to highlight obstacles that exist in accessing health care and has secured sustainable improvements in health-for-all policies.

Those working for this independent organisation do not solely dispense care and treatment but condemn violations of human dignity and rights and fight to improve matters for populations living in precarious situations.

MdM currently works in 30 countries across all continents where it focuses on 5 priority areas: emergency and crisis, sexual and reproductive health, harm reduction, migrants and displaced populations (health rights), health and environment.

MdM France has been working in Ethiopia since 1986. The mission has recently significantly grown. Although the Covid19 pandemic was a challenge for the teams and the programming, in 2020 and 2021 it has expended with its current programming in Semera (Afar) and Chinaksen (Oromia) where MdM France leads a consortium with COOPI and MdM Germany, and solid prospects for intervention in connection with the conflict in some parts of the country. The mission has also reshaped after the hand over of its project in Somali region to MdM Germany on May 1st, 2021. In 2023, MdM should start new activities in Tigray, for the first time since the start of the war.

TASKS AND RESPONSIBILITIES:

Under the supervision of the general coordinator and in collaboration with the financial advisor at HQ, you provide leadership and management to ensure programmatic and operational goals of the country mission are met through appropriate financial infrastructure and systems.

Your main responsibilities are the following:

Financial planning, budget and financial management

  • Support on strategic direction of the country mission’s funding plan, operating budget and risks management

  • Prepare, revise and maintain country mission operating budget and grant proposal budgets per assigned grant portfolio

  • Prepare and/or revise grant budgets to support new proposals or realignments to ensure adequate coverage of country operating costs and headquarters costs

  • Effect updating of grant pipelines and monthly projections per assigned grant portfolio and to propose and prepare budget revisions

  • Monitor overall budget consumption according to donors’ constraints and update regularly the budget follow-up tool

Treasury and accountancy

  • Be responsible for the cash provision and safe management across the different programs

  • Assess the needs for the projects for the coming months, compile fund requests from each department to monitor cash flow management and submit it to HQ

  • Ensure that payments are made in a timely and secure manner across

  • Be responsible for the soft accountancy of all sites for both accounting & donor allocations

  • Be responsible for the update and implementation of the cash management protocols

  • Coordinate the closure of monthly accountancy

  • Be responsible for all bank transactions

Audit, compliance, and reporting

  • Be responsible for the production of financial budget (proposal and reports) to donors

  • Be responsible for sending financial documents to HQ on a monthly basis

  • Develop and/or revise and implement country mission-specific financial procedures and guidelines

  • Prepare, organise and supervise audits at field level

  • Ensure a harmonized financial organization an accurate documentation of all financial transactions

  • Ensure internal financial procedures, systems, policies and controls are applied and complied with throughout the operations

  • Prepare financial reports and donor budgets (proposal, interim and final reports) as per donnor’s contracts requirements

  • Ensure all MdM’s financial activities including payroll, income and other taxes are compliant with Ethiopian laws

Team management

  • Be responsibility of the finance department including the HR sizing

  • Be responsible for and/or supervise the overall recruitment and training of the finance department staffs

  • Support and provide advice to the finance team and to other departments

  • Conduct regular performance appraisals of direct reports

  • Train and build capacities of staffs in the department

Coordination, partnership and capacity building

  • Coordinate closely with the HR coordinator on all HR matters

  • Participate to the monthly grants review meeting, provide financial information to the coordination team

  • Organize BFF meeting on a monthly basis

  • Ensure the representation of MdM in front of donors

  • Liaise with INGO finance directors in-country and actively participate in interagency coordination meetings

  • Provide strong oversight and support to MdM local partner / sub-grantee’s activities, including compliance with donor regulations and capacities building

  • Provide capacity building to MdM local partner in Ethiopia
